Have you ever wondered how auto insurance companies come up with their insurance rates, and why their premiums are different from one insurance company to another? Auto insurance companies are not new in the industry, they have specific data to determine how much of a risk insurer want to pose and how likely they file a claim. Each insurance company weighs those data and certain factors with a different approach and makes their calculations separately and this is why insurance companies have varying rate offerings. When looking for low-cost auto insurance in Lancaster, it's important to know what affects your rate can help you make a more informed decision. Demographic Factors In this aspect, your geographical location, gender, age, marital status, and credit score altogether affect your possibility to grab low-cost insurance rates in different ways. 

  

Geographic Location- Individuals living in rural areas tend to get lower rates than those who live in urban with a highly populated region. More densely populated areas with more cars simply mean you are living at a higher risk of accidents, theft, and collision with severe injuries. Gender and Age- Young men usually incur a higher rate of auto insurance rates than young women because in data it has been found that most young men have accidents than young females. Marital Status- Married people tend to enjoy Lancaster low-cost insurance rates than unmarried people. Therefore, being married can help you avail of lower insurance rates for your car. Credit Score- Many reputed insurance companies consider individual credit score to determine his/her specific insurance rates. If you have earned a good score, you ‘re lucky to get lower rates. But, low credit scores will generally mean higher insurance premiums. So, be careful of your credit score history.

Personal Driving Records The above-mentioned factors do influence your overall auto insurance rate, but the most important factor in determining your insurance costs is your personal driving record. 
